Our Studio A features a vintage 1970s Neve Console
Music recording sessions in our Studio A are the backbone of our offerings at The Lab. We offer recording sessions either in full-day lockouts or by the hour, including an in-house engineer. We have three dedicated engineers who can provide specialized handling of a variety of recording projects spanning many different styles. We have the capability to record several instruments live simultaneously with ample isolation. We record everything from solo singer-songwriters to bands with several members recording live together.
We offer mixing services as well, both for artists who record with us, and for those who have pre-recorded material that they would like polished up for release in our studio. We have three dedicated engineers for this role, who can handle a variety of musical styles. We offer mixing in bulk rates for entire albums.
We work closely with several mastering engineers and refer our clients to these engineers based on the requirements of each project.
